GO FOR IT!!Kana Nishino

Kana Nishino 'Go For It (Short 4-minute Excerpt Ver)'
GO FOR IT!! Kana Nishino

This song carries a powerful message that transforms the bittersweet feelings of unrequited love into something positive.

Kana Nishino’s clear, expansive vocals and the catchy melody resonate deeply.

The lyrics capture both the honest desire to express feelings to someone you love and the hesitation born from shyness and anxiety, making it highly relatable for many women.

Released in July 2012, the track was also featured in a commercial for Yamazaki Bread’s “Lunch Pack.” It’s a perfect cheer-up song not only for women experiencing unrequited love, but for anyone who wants to find the courage to take a step forward.

I like you.Little Glee Monster

Little Glee Monster 'I Love You.' -Short Ver.-
I love you. Little Glee Monster

A one-sided-love song by Little Glee Monster that sets a racing heartbeat to music.

Celebrating the importance of honestly expressing your feelings, this track was chosen as the theme song for the TBS Friday drama “Omotesando Koukou Gasshoubu!” Released in January 2016, it marked their first drama tie-in and has become something special among fans.

With powerful vocals and beautiful harmonies that resonate in the heart, this song cheers on the feelings of a girl in love.

to youMONGOL800

This song, Anata ni, is one of MONGOL800’s signature tracks.

Released in 2000, it’s included on the album MESSAGE, which achieved record-breaking sales in the indie scene.

Despite never being released as a single, it has been covered by numerous artists and stands as a landmark love song.

It’s a track that has been cherished for years, one that resonates with unrequited feelings regardless of age or gender, and lifts you up with its positive, rock-love-song energy.

Unrequited loveHanako Oku

A song whose melody and lyrics, woven by Hanako Oku, resonate deeply with anyone harboring a bittersweet love.

The delicate wish for “If only time could stop,” and the earnest plea of “Even being just friends is fine,” are expressed with nuance.

Released in April 2005, this track marked Hanako Oku’s major-label debut.

It is also included on the album “Hanako Oku ALL TIME BEST” and has long been cherished as one of her signature songs.
